
Rome Braves Make Roster Moves
April 18, 2008 - South Atlantic League (SAL1)
Rome Emperors News Release
Rome, GA - The Rome Braves announce pitcher Raul Gonzalez has been released. In 6.1 innings of work, Gonzalez had a 12.79 ERA giving up 12 hits and nine earned runs.
Rome receives Cory Gearrin from extended spring training in Orlando. Gearrin, a native of Chattanooga, TN, was 1-1 last season in Danville with a 4.44 ERA. He played college baseball at Mercer University in Macon, GA and was drafted in the fourth round of the 2007 June free agent draft.
